The Thomasville council voted 6-1 this week to approve a prayer policy drafted by the Alliance Defense Fund, which contends the policy is in compliance with the U.S. Constitution. Senior legal counsel Mike Johnson says approval of the policy a great development. "I think a lot of city officials have said they are just not willing to bow to these radical secularist demands of the ACLU any longer," says the attorney.
